Get in TouchThe Lexus repair market for Doyle, CA, is characterized by a reliance on service providers in neighboring population centers. Doyle itself lacks specialized automotive repair shops. The primary service hubs are **Susanville, CA** (approximately a 30-minute drive), which offers competent independent shops with strong reputations for Japanese luxury vehicles, and **Reno, NV** (approximately a 1-hour and 15-minute drive), which provides the full factory-backed dealership experience. * **Average Quality:** The quality is bifurcated. Susanville offers high-quality independent shops that provide excellent value and personalized service. Reno provides the top-tier, manufacturer-specific expertise at a dealership premium. * **Competition Level:** Competition is moderate within the region. The limited number of specialists means reputation is paramount, and the top shops are consistently busy. * **Typical Pricing:** Pricing follows a standard tiered structure. Independent shops in Susanville typically charge $120-$150/hour for labor. The Reno Lexus dealership commands a higher rate, generally between $180-$220/hour. Parts costs will also be significantly higher at the dealership, though they will be O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er).

Given the rural roads and potential for dust, common issues include air suspension failures on models like the LX or GX, clogged cabin air filters, and wear on brakes and tires from stop-and-go driving on Highway 395. The high-desert climate's temperature swings can also stress cooling systems and batteries.
Due to Doyle's small size, you will likely need to look in nearby communities like Susanville or Reno. Seek shops that are AAA-approved or have ASE-certified technicians specifically trained on Lexus vehicles, and always check for recent positive reviews from Lexus owners regarding their diagnostic accuracy and service.
Labor rates may be slightly lower than in major metros, but parts availability can cause delays and sometimes increase costs, as specialized Lexus parts often need to be ordered from distant distributors. Building a relationship with a local shop that has a reliable parts network is key to managing this.
For routine maintenance (oil changes, brake service) and most non-warranty repairs, a qualified local independent shop can provide excellent service and save you the long drive. For complex computer/electrical issues, warranty work, or major recalls, the dealership's specialized tools and direct access to technical bulletins may be necessary.
The dusty environment means air filters (engine and cabin) should be checked and changed more frequently. Also, the summer heat and winter cold stress the battery and cooling system, making biannual checks advisable. Frequent highway driving at sustained speeds makes regular tire rotations and pressure checks crucial.
